Who needs promoting victim safety and:
01
Victims of crimes: Promoting victim safety is essential for those who have experienced any form of crime or abuse. It aims to provide them with physical, emotional, and legal protection, as well as support services.
02
Law enforcement agencies: Promoting victim safety is crucial for law enforcement agencies as they play a vital role in responding to and investigating crimes. By prioritizing victim safety, they can enhance their support to victims and work towards preventing future victimization.
03
Social service organizations: These organizations often provide direct support and assistance to victims of crime. By promoting victim safety, they can ensure their services are effective, accessible, and meet the unique needs of each victim.
04
Healthcare professionals: Medical practitioners, counselors, and therapists play a significant role in promoting victim safety. They can provide necessary medical care, mental health support, and trauma-informed services to help victims recover and heal.
05
Legal professionals: Lawyers, judges, and prosecutors should prioritize victim safety within the criminal justice system. By ensuring fair and effective legal procedures, they can contribute to the overall safety and wellbeing of victims.
06
Community members: The whole community has a responsibility to promote victim safety. By raising awareness, challenging victim-blaming attitudes, and supporting prevention efforts, community members can create a safer environment for all.
07
Policy-makers and government officials: Promoting victim safety should be prioritized in policies, legislation, and resource allocation. Policy-makers can drive systemic changes that enhance support for victims and hold offenders accountable.
